Back in the late 1800s, life as a pearl diver in the remote north-west of Western Australia was rough, and the burial ground that is the final resting place for practically 1000 divers and their family members is a stark reminder. A lot of the original headstones were sculpted from the wonderfully coloured coastline rocks, and can still be seen today as an one-of-a-kind tribute to those lives lost.

The Japanese Cemetery is a reminder of the hazards of the early pearling industry in Broome, and additionally of the big payment that the Japanese had to the industry. The Japanese were extremely concerned for their skills in the pearling sector but, unfortunately, numerous of them passed away from the dreadful 'bends' (scuba diver's paralysis) or from sinking.
The cyclones of 1887 and 1935 each triggered the fatalities of a minimum of 140 males. The cemetery gets on Port Drive on the means out to Cord Coastline. Nicknamed 'the dinosaur shore' and 'Australia's Jurassic Park', the stretch of shoreline in between Broome's Roebuck Bay and Cape Leveque is riddled with prehistoric footprints.

Be certain to bring an umbrella or awning; the coastline crackles in the warm of the day. A word of caution: It's best to remain out of the water from November to May, when dangerous irukandji jellyfish live in the waters. You can paddle along the shore at other times of the year, yet watch on the trends; they can vary by as long as 9 meters.
